
*{box-sizing:border-box;margin:0;padding:0}
body{font-family:-apple-system,BlinkMacSystemFont,"Segoe UI","PingFang SC","Microsoft YaHei",Arial,sans-serif;background:#f5f7fb;color:#1f2937;line-height:1.75}
a{text-decoration:none;color:inherit}
.container{max-width:1180px;margin:auto;padding:0 18px}
header{background:#ffffffdd;backdrop-filter:blur(12px);border-bottom:1px solid #e5e7eb;position:sticky;top:0;z-index:20}
.nav{height:68px;display:flex;align-items:center;justify-content:space-between}
.logo{font-size:22px;font-weight:900}.logo span{color:#7c3aed}
.nav-links{display:flex;gap:22px;font-size:15px;color:#4b5563}.nav-links a:hover{color:#7c3aed}
.hero{padding:58px 0 34px}.hero-box{background:linear-gradient(135deg,#fff,#eef2ff);border:1px solid #e5e7eb;border-radius:28px;padding:42px;box-shadow:0 20px 50px rgba(31,41,55,.08)}
.badge{display:inline-block;background:#ede9fe;color:#6d28d9;padding:7px 14px;border-radius:999px;font-size:14px;font-weight:700;margin-bottom:16px}
h1{font-size:42px;line-height:1.25;margin-bottom:14px}.hero p{color:#4b5563;font-size:17px;max-width:760px}
.btns{margin-top:26px;display:flex;gap:14px;flex-wrap:wrap}.btn{display:inline-block;padding:11px 22px;border-radius:999px;font-weight:800;background:#7c3aed;color:#fff}.btn.secondary{background:#fff;color:#7c3aed;border:1px solid #ddd6fe}
section{padding:34px 0}.section-title{margin-bottom:22px}.section-title h2{font-size:30px;margin-bottom:6px}.section-title p{color:#6b7280}
.grid{display:grid;grid-template-columns:repeat(3,1fr);gap:18px}.card{background:#fff;border:1px solid #e5e7eb;border-radius:22px;padding:24px;transition:.2s}.card:hover{transform:translateY(-4px);box-shadow:0 15px 35px rgba(31,41,55,.08)}
.card h3{font-size:21px;margin-bottom:10px}.card p,.card li{color:#4b5563;font-size:15px}.card ul{list-style:none;margin-top:10px}.card li{padding:7px 0;border-bottom:1px dashed #edf0f5}.card li:last-child{border-bottom:0}
.tag{display:inline-block;font-size:12px;color:#6d28d9;background:#f3e8ff;padding:4px 10px;border-radius:999px;margin-bottom:12px}
.breadcrumb{font-size:14px;color:#6b7280;margin:24px 0}.breadcrumb a{color:#7c3aed}
.article{background:#fff;border:1px solid #e5e7eb;border-radius:26px;padding:34px;box-shadow:0 10px 28px rgba(31,41,55,.05)}.article h1{font-size:36px}.article h2{font-size:24px;margin-top:28px;margin-bottom:8px}.article p{color:#4b5563;margin:8px 0}
.related{display:grid;grid-template-columns:repeat(3,1fr);gap:14px;margin-top:18px}.related a{background:#fff;border:1px solid #e5e7eb;border-radius:18px;padding:16px;color:#374151}
.safe{background:#111827;color:white;border-radius:24px;padding:28px;margin-top:28px}.safe p{color:#d1d5db}
footer{margin-top:38px;padding:28px 0;text-align:center;color:#6b7280;border-top:1px solid #e5e7eb;background:#fff}
@media(max-width:900px){.grid,.related{grid-template-columns:1fr}.nav-links{display:none}.hero-box{padding:28px}h1{font-size:32px}.article{padding:24px}}

.os-grid{display:grid;grid-template-columns:repeat(2,1fr);gap:18px;margin:22px 0}
.os-box{border:1px solid #e5e7eb;background:#f9fafb;border-radius:22px;padding:22px}
.os-box h2{margin-top:0!important}
.step-list{margin-top:10px;padding-left:18px;color:#4b5563}
.step-list li{margin:8px 0}
@media(max-width:900px){.os-grid{grid-template-columns:1fr}}

.download-note{background:#eef2ff;border:1px solid #c7d2fe;color:#3730a3;border-radius:18px;padding:15px 16px;margin:12px 0;font-size:15px}
.ios-note{background:#fff7ed;border:1px solid #fed7aa;color:#9a3412;border-radius:18px;padding:15px 16px;margin:12px 0;font-size:15px}
